Understanding Personalized Nutrition
At its core, personalized nutrition is the idea that dietary strategies should be tailored to individual characteristics rather than applying the same method to everyone. It acknowledges that people respond differently to food, which can be influenced by:
- Genetics: Your DNA can impact how your body metabolizes certain nutrients.
- Metabolism: Factors such as age, gender, and physical activity levels influence your caloric needs.
- Health Conditions: Underlying health issues like diabetes or hypertension require specific dietary considerations.
- Food Preferences: Enjoying your food can make sticking to a diet much easier.
- Lifestyle: Work hours, travel, and family commitments can affect eating patterns.

The Science Behind Personalized Nutrition Plans
Personalized nutrition plans are grounded in scientific research. Studies show that diets customized to an individual’s characteristics lead to better adherence and results. Here are some compelling statistics that illustrate the efficacy of tailored nutrition:
- One study found that participants on personalized diets lost an average of 10% more weight compared to those on traditional diets.
- Research involving genetic profiling suggested that individuals who received tailored dietary recommendations lost over twice as much weight as those given a standard diet.
- Personalized plans have been shown to improve metabolic markers, such as blood sugar levels and cholesterol, more effectively than generic approaches.
These findings suggest that when individuals feel that their diet is customized to suit their needs, they are more likely to stay motivated and engaged.

Real-World Examples of Personalized Nutrition in Action
Several success stories illustrate how personalized nutrition can transform lives. One example is the use of DNA testing kits to create diet plans based on genetic predispositions. For instance, someone who carries a genetic variant that slows down carbohydrate metabolism may benefit from a diet lower in carbs, while others might thrive on a higher-carb regimen.
Another illustration comes from platforms that develop meal plans based on an individual’s lifestyle and activity level. For example, a busy parent juggling work and kids may receive tailored recipes that are quick, nutritious, and appealing to the entire family.
Lastly, look at athletes who often follow personalized nutrition plans to enhance performance and recovery. Professional sports teams frequently rely on dietitians to fine-tune athletes’ meal plans based on their training intensity, recovery phase, and personal preferences.
How to Create Your Personalized Nutrition Plan
Starting your personalized nutrition plan may seem daunting, but it can be broken down into manageable steps:
- Assess Your Needs: Consider factors like age, gender, activity level, and any underlying health conditions.
- Identify Goals: Are you looking to lose weight, gain muscle, or just maintain a healthy diet?
- Track Your Eating Habits: Keep a food diary to identify patterns and triggers in your diet.
- Consult Professionals: Consider working with a registered dietitian or nutritionist trained in personalized approaches.
- Experiment & Adjust: Try out different meal and snack options, and pay attention to how they make you feel.
Doing this will not only foster accountability but also encourage you to adapt and evolve your diet over time.
